WTF es un hackathon?

Suena aterrador, ¿verdad? No te preocupes, no es ese tipo de piratería.

Durante el año pasado, los hackatones han tomado al país por sorpresa. Es posible que incluso hayas visto uno pequeño en "The Social Network". No, no entramos en las computadoras de tu escuela. Sí, a veces bebemos cerveza.

"Un hackathon, un neologismo de piratas informáticos, es un evento en el que los programadores se reúnen para hacer una programación informática colaborativa". – Wikipedia

Los Hackathons proporcionan un lugar para la autoexpresión y la creatividad a través de la tecnología. Las personas con antecedentes técnicos se unen, forman equipos en torno a un problema o idea, y codifican de forma colaborativa una solución única desde cero, que generalmente toma forma en forma de sitios web, aplicaciones móviles y robots.

Un ejemplo notable de hackathon "hack", GroupMe es una aplicación de mensajería grupal que fue adquirida por Skype por más de $ 50 millones. Otros ejemplos notables incluyen el botón "Me gusta" de Facebook y el Chat de Facebook, que fueron mostrados por primera vez en hackathons internos de la empresa. Tess Rinearson tiene una gran lista de "Los 8 tipos de proyectos que se reúnen en un Hackathon".

Hackers Hackeando

Tome PennApps y MHacks , los dos hackathons estudiantiles más grandes, por ejemplo. Reúnen a más de 1000 estudiantes hackers de universidades de todo el mundo para uno de los fines de semana de mayor energía de sus vidas. Los estudiantes llegan al hackathon y, dentro de un par de horas, están trabajando furiosamente en un proyecto con un variopinto grupo de personas que tal vez acaban de conocer. A lo largo del fin de semana, aprenden a trabajar con nuevas tecnologías, unir toneladas de código y, con suerte, terminar lo que se propusieron construir.

A pesar de la completa falta de sueño, estos eventos son adictivos, y la comunidad que los rodea está creciendo más rápido que nunca. En lugar de reunirse en una cafetería o conferencia para hablar sobre los problemas del mundo cada fin de semana, encontrará a muchos de estos estudiantes en un hackatón que les aborda directamente. Para facilitar esta oleada de hackatones en rápido crecimiento, Mike Swift comenzó la Major League Hacking, que pretende ser la NCAA de Hackathons.

Ya sea que estemos construyendo un sitio web, una aplicación móvil o incluso un hack de hardware, el objetivo es comenzar desde cero y terminar con un prototipo funcional. En general, estos eventos duran de 24 a 48 horas y están llenos de comida, cafeína, premios y, lo adivinaron, más cafeína. Cuando se acaba el tiempo, los equipos demuestran lo que han construido y compiten por los premios.

Para resumir, en un hackathon, las personas se reúnen y usan la tecnología para transformar las ideas en realidad.